Last Chance To Correct Defects In GATE 2019 Application Form; Check Details Here

by Mamona Majumder
October 25, 2018
in Entrance Exams
Reading Time: 2 mins read

The GATE 2019 Application Form Correction window closes today i.e. October 25, 2018. The disclaimer put up on the official website of GATE 2019, clearly states that “Applications of those candidates who do not attend the defect by  October 25, 2018, will not be considered for GATE 2019 examination.” Therefore, all the candidates who have yet not rectified any error in their application form can do it by today.

Corrections in the application forms are to be made by logging into the GOAPS portal using the GATE 2019 enrollment ID and password.

IIT Madras will be issuing the GATE 2019 Admit Card only to those candidates who will submit their application forms without any error. The admit card will be available at GOAPS portal under the candidate’s login from January 04, 2019 onwards.

The exam pattern of GATE 2019 will vary for all the 24 papers. Statistics is the new paper that has been introduced this year in GATE exam. However, one common thing about the exam pattern of GTAE 2019 for all 24 papers is that all 24 papers will have 65 marks in total, carrying 100 marks. The duration of the examination will be 3 hours.

The exam will be in online mode only and there will be 2 types of questions in all the 24 paper that are MCQs and Numerical Answer Type (NAT). There will be few questions that will carry 2 marks and there will be questions that will carry 1 marks.

For questions carrying 1 marks, the negative marking is -1/3. Similarly for questions carrying 2 marks the negative marking will be of -2/3. Although in NATs, there will be no negative marking.

Candidates were given the option to choose their paper as per their qualifications during the application form fill up process. GATE 2019 exam will be conducted on February 2, 3, 9, and 10, 2019. there will be 2 shifts on each day – 9:30 AM to 12:30 Noon and 2:30 PM to 5:30 PM. The details of exam venue and time will be available in the GATE 2019 Admit Card itself along with other important exam day instructions.

GATE exam is being conducted for admission in various M.Tech / M.Sc. / M.Arch / M.Plan / Ph.D courses, offered by IITs. In addition to that candidates also apply and take GATE exam for PSU recruitment. This year IIT Madras is the conducting body for the GATE exam.
